AI automation tools are now fully capable of streamlining document processing and extraction within fast-growing teams and organizations. Leveraging advanced machine learning models and natural language processing, these tools can automatically scan, parse, and understand various document formats, including PDFs, scanned images, and digital forms. This enables businesses to automate repetitive, manual tasks such as data entry, document categorization, and metadata tagging, freeing up teams to focus on higher-value work.
When implemented properly, AI document processing automation systems can extract key data fields, validate information against business rules, and route documents for approval or further action. By applying OCR (optical character recognition) and intelligent data extraction algorithms, these platforms reduce human error and ensure information accuracy, speeding up workflows considerably. They can handle everything from invoices and purchase orders to contracts, receipts, and onboarding forms.
